Aim:
The course is a continuation of Organic Chemistry 3 and has the intention to give the student a profound knowledge in molecular structure, chemical bonding, quantum chemistry etc. This knowledge is applied in chemical reaction mechanisms and in spectroscopic methods.

Course contents:
Detailed survey on some central organic reaction mechanisms, giving knowledge on the effect of structure and reaction media on reactivity. Methods to study chemical reaction mechanisms. Symmetry-controlled reactions and stereo chemistry. The Hammett-equation. Two-dimensional NMR-methods.
